| 2005-2010 | Ph. D. Pharmacy | King’s College London, UK | 
| 2002-2005 | M.S. Biochemical Engineering | Dalian Institute of Chemical Physics, CAS | 
| 1998-2002 | Bachelor Polymer | Dalian University of Technology | 
| 2009-2009 | Research Scientist | MedPharm Ltd. (UK) | 
| 2010-2012 | Lecturer | Tianjin University, China | 
| 2012-2018 | Associate Professor | Tianjin University, China | 
| 2018- | Professor | Tianjin University, China | 
| 2024, 2020: Mentor for Outstanding PhD Thesis, Tianjin University | 
| 2013: Tianjin University “Elite Scholar” | 
| 2009: Chinese Government Award for Outstanding Self-financed Students Abroad | 
| 2005: Dorothy Hodgkin Postgraduate Awards |

| Tian S, Zhou S, Wu W, Lin Y, Wang T, Sun H, Aniwan A, Li Y, Wang C, Li X, Yu P*, Zhao Y*, 2024. GLP-1 receptor agonists alleviate diabetic kidney injury via β-klotho-mediated ferroptosis inhibition. Adv Sci, in press. | 
| Luo J, Shang Y, Zhao N, Lv X, Wang Z, Li X*, Meng X*, Zhao Y*, 2025. Hypoxia-responsive micelles deprive cofactor of stearoyl-coA desaturase-1 and sensitize ferroptotic ovarian cancer therapy. Biomaterials, 314, 122820. | 
| Fan L, Du P, Li Y, Chen X, Liu F, Liu Y, Petrov AM, Li X*, Wang Z*, Zhao Y*, 2024. Targeted liposomes sensitize plastic melanoma to ferroptosis via senescence induction and coenzyme depletion. ACS Nano, 18(9): 7011-7023. | 
| Gao Z, Zhang J, Hou Y, Lu J, Liang J, Gao Y, Li B, Gao S, Zhao Y*, Gao M*, Chen J*, 2024. Boosting the synergism between cancer ferroptosis and immunotherapy via targeted stimuli-responsive liposomes. Biomaterials, 305: 122442. | 
| Luo J, Li Y, Li Y, Chen X, Du P, Wang Z, Tian A,* Zhao Y*, 2023. Reversing ferroptosis resistance in breast cancer via tailored lipid and iron presentation. ACS Nano, 17(24): 25257-25268. | 
| Li Y, Wang J, Li Y, Luo J, Liu F, Chen T, Ji Y, Yang H, Wang Z, Zhao Y*, 2023. Attenuating uncontrolled inflammation by radical trapping chiral polymer micelles. ACS Nano, 17(13): 12127-12139. | 
| Chen T, Qin Y, Li Y, Li Y, Luo J, Fan L, Feng M, Wang Z, Zhao Y*, 2023. Chiral polymer micelles alleviate adriamycin cardiotoxicity via iron chelation and ferroptosis inhibition. Adv Func Mater, 33(30): 2300689. | 
| Li Y, Qin Y, Shang Y, Li Y, Liu F, Luo J, Zhu J, Guo X, Wang Z, Zhao Y*, 2022. Mechano-responsive leapfrog micelles enable interactive apoptotic and ferroptotic cancer therapy. Adv Func Mater, 32(29): 2112000. | 
| Liu F, Zhu J, Dai P, Deng J, Qin J, Yuchi Z, Fan A, Wang Z, Zhao Y*, 2021. Double-lock nanomedicines enable tumor microenvironment-responsive selective anti-tumor therapy. Adv Func Mater, 31(38): 2009157. | 
| Guo X, Liu F, Deng J, Dai P, Qin Y, Li Z, Wang B, Fan A, Wang Z*, Zhao Y*, 2020. Electron-accepting micelles deplete reduced nicotinamide adenine dinucleotide phosphate and impair two antioxidant cascades for ferroptosis-induced tumor eradication. ACS Nano, 14(11): 14715-14730. | 
| Zhu J, Dai P, Liu F, Li Y, Qin Y, Yang Q, Tian R, Fan A, Medeiros SF, Wang Z*, Zhao Y*, 2020. Upconverting nanocarriers enable triggered microtubule inhibition and concurrent ferroptosis induction for selective treatment of triple-negative breast cancer. Nano Lett., 20(9): 6235-6245. | 
| Meng X, Deng J, Liu F, Guo T, Liu M, Dai P, Fan A, Wang Z, Zhao Y*, 2019. Triggered all-active metal organic framework: ferroptosis machinery contributes to the apoptotic photodynamic antitumor therapy. Nano Lett., 19(11):7866-7876. | 
| Gao M#, Deng J#, Liu F, Fan A, Wang Y, Wu H, Ding D, Kong D, Wang Z, Peer D, Zhao Y*, 2019. Triggered ferroptotic polymer micelles for reversing multidrug resistance to chemotherapy. Biomaterials, 223: 119486. |
